Perspective


On Oct. 8, 1956, Don Larsen of the New York Yankees throws the only perfect game in World Series history. "I was so happy. I felt like crying," he tells reporters after New York's 2-0 win in Game 5 over the Brooklyn Dodgers. The Yankees go on to win the World Series in seven games.
Larsen did not pitch well in Game 2 of the 1956 Series. In the second inning at Ebbets Field, the Dodgers knocked Larsen from the game in their 13-8 win.
Larsen didn't know he would start Game 5 three days later until he found a fresh baseball in one of his cleats in the locker room—that was Yankees manager Casey Stengel's way of telling a pitcher that it was his day to pitch.
Not all his teammates were confident.
"I went up to (third base coach) Frankie (Crosetti), and I said, 'Who's pitching today?'" Yankees' right fielder Hank Bauer recalled in the 2003 documentary, 100 Years of the World Series. "He said 'Larsen.' I said 'Oh, God. Larsen.'"
Over two hours, six minutes and 97 pitches, Larsen retired all 27 batters. On a 1-2 pitch, he struck out Dale Mitchell to end the game and catcher Yogi Berra raced toward Larsen, jumping into his arms. The scene was captured in an iconic image
